Overview of Expert Radar Brouillage

Expert Radar Brouillage is a specialized field that involves the detection and mitigation of interference in radar systems. This role requires a deep understanding of radar technology, signal processing, and electromagnetic interference. Professionals in this field are responsible for identifying sources of interference, analyzing their impact on radar performance, and implementing strategies to minimize or eliminate these effects.
Expert Radar Brouillage professionals work in a variety of settings, including military, aerospace, and telecommunications industries. They collaborate with engineers, technicians, and other specialists to ensure the optimal performance of radar systems. This role demands a high level of technical expertise, problem-solving skills, and attention to detail.
